Located approximately 20 miles northwest of Fort Lauderdale, Coral Springs offers a well-planned community experience. Founded in 1963, the city is known for its building codes that maintain its aesthetic appeal, including the iconic covered bridge that serves as the city's symbol. Apartments in Coral Springs typically range from around $1,950 for one-bedroom units to $2,400 for two-bedroom homes. The city features over 50 parks spanning 675 acres, including a water park and skate park, with Mullins Park as the primary recreational space.
Coral Springs provides access to highly rated public schools and sits conveniently near the Sawgrass Expressway, connecting residents to the broader South Florida region. The city is home to the Florida Panthers' practice facility and offers cultural destinations including the Coral Springs Center for the Arts and the Coral Springs Museum of Art. Throughout the year, residents can enjoy community events like the Festival of the Arts, which brings neighbors together to celebrate local culture.
